Home
last modified time | relevance | path

Searched refs:calibval (Results 1 – 1 of 1) sorted by relevance

/linux/drivers/rtc/
H A Drtc-zynqmp.c179 unsigned int calibval, fract_data, fract_part; in xlnx_rtc_read_offset() local
187 calibval = readl(xrtcdev->reg_base + RTC_CALIB_RD); in xlnx_rtc_read_offset()
189 max_tick = calibval & RTC_TICK_MASK; in xlnx_rtc_read_offset()
195 if (calibval & RTC_FR_EN) { in xlnx_rtc_read_offset()
196 fract_data = (calibval & RTC_FR_MASK) >> RTC_FR_DATSHIFT; in xlnx_rtc_read_offset()
211 unsigned int calibval; in xlnx_rtc_set_offset() local
237 calibval = max_tick + freq; in xlnx_rtc_set_offset()
240 calibval |= (RTC_FR_EN | (fract_data << RTC_FR_DATSHIFT)); in xlnx_rtc_set_offset()
242 writel(calibval, (xrtcdev->reg_base + RTC_CALIB_WR)); in xlnx_rtc_set_offset()